c++ orm

GitHub 開源推薦:適用于C++/QT的SQLite ORM 框架 (qq.com)

//?github?項目地址

https://github.com/fnc12/sqlite_orm

參考

https://blog.csdn.net/caichao1234/article/details/8997051/

https://cxymm.net/article/CAICHAO1234/8997051

https://blog.csdn.net/csdndenglu/article/details/90441230

https://blog.csdn.net/lengye7/article/details/80782496

https://blog.csdn.net/hl2015222050145/article/details/52335422

Qxorm 依賴qt

LiteSQL

LiteSQL用xml定義表單,而且感覺它好像是把所有庫的支持都寫到一個動態鏈接庫里面去

litesql需要學習成本,同時對于初學者來說不太方便調試

ODB

QxOrm

Wt::Dbo?

soci

SOCI是一個數據庫操作的庫,并不是ORM庫,它仍舊需要用戶編寫sql語句來操作數據庫

soci,但是soci相關的文檔極少,不同版本的soci估計生成動態鏈接庫的方式不太一致,生成動態鏈接庫不是很方便,

Poco

一系列C++類庫,類似Java類庫,.Net框架,Apple的Cocoa;

側重于互聯網時代的網絡應用程序

使用高效的,現代的標準ANSI/ISO C++,并基于STL

高可移值性,并可在多個平臺下可用

開源,并使用Boost Software License發布

不管是否商用,都完全免費

缺點: 感覺還是寫sql語句

最后編輯于
?著作權歸作者所有,轉載或內容合作請聯系作者
平臺聲明:文章內容(如有圖片或視頻亦包括在內)由作者上傳并發布,文章內容僅代表作者本人觀點,簡書系信息發布平臺,僅提供信息存儲服務。

推薦閱讀更多精彩內容